Doug Lawrence is a voice actor, writer, and animator best known for his contributions to popular animated series like “SpongeBob SquarePants” and “Rocko’s Modern Life.” After honing his craft as a layout assistant on ‘The Ren & Stimpy Show’ at Spümcø from 1992 to 1993, Doug Lawrence solidified his multidisciplinary talent in animation. He transitioned to Games Animation, becoming a core member of the production team for ‘Rocko’s Modern Life’ from 1993 to 1996. During this pivotal period, Lawrence lent his voice to the memorable character Filburt and numerous additional voices, while concurrently serving as a writer, storyboard artist, and director for multiple episodes of the beloved series. Demonstrating his versatile writing abilities, he also contributed to the creative team for ‘The Twisted Tales of Felix the Cat’ from 1995 to 1997.
